Fished the shallows zone from 35-50’. Should of quit after the first pull  :smt044
Fished from 8:20-12pm yielded one keeper, 7 crab measuring just at 5.5”. Then ~50 crabs from 3-4” loved my pots around all morning. Guess I didn’t go deep enough.
Conditions were lightly breezy and offshore until 11:45. Then winds shifted offshore. It was a super nice conditions. One crab was a bonus, the weather was the real gift.
